Welcome to Dis-labled, where disabled voices take centre stage. Created and presented by people with disabilities, learning disabilities, autism and long-term health conditions, this is a space to share experiences, challenge stereotypes, and talk about the things that matter to us.
Dis-labled is produced by Community Focus Inclusive Arts, a North London charity supporting adults and young people with additional needs through creativity, friendship and opportunity.

Today we’re asking the big question: How much does the journey to happiness really cost? Carol shares a moving poem on emotions, while Julia and Nadine bring a hilarious Talking Tale about a diner’s argument with a confused waiter. The group swaps dining-out stories, uncovers what a “Sharon” is—and Carol takes the mic solo for the first time, with surprising results.
